IEC 60695-2-10:2026 specifies the glow-wire apparatus and common test procedure to simulate the effects of thermal stresses which may be produced by heat sources such as glowing elements or overloaded resistors, for short periods, in order to assess the fire hazard by a simulation technique. The test procedure described in this document is a common test procedure intended for the small-scale tests in which a standardized electrically heated wire is used as a source of ignition. It is a common part of the test procedures applied to end products and to solid electrical insulating materials or other solid combustible materials. A detailed description of each particular test procedure is given in IEC 60695-2-11, IEC 60695-2-12 and IEC 60695-2-13. This fourth edition cancels and replaces the third edition published in 2021. This edition constitutes a technical revision. This edition includes the following significant technical changes with respect to the previous edition: a) revision of 4.3 to add reference to new Annex D; b) addition of new normative Annex D on "Use of pyrometer for glow-wire test"; c) revision of Clause 3 references to align with ISO 13943:2017. It has the status of a basic safety publication in accordance with IEC Guide 104. This International Standard is to be used in conjunction with IEC 60695-2-11, IEC 60695-2-12, and IEC 60695-2-13.

SIST EN IEC 60695-2-10:2026 addresses fire safety in electrotechnical industries by specifying standardized test methods for evaluating thermal and fire hazards using a glow-wire apparatus. Developed by the International Electrotechnical Commission (IEC) and published by SIST, this standard forms part of the IEC 60695 series and serves as a core reference for assessing fire risks related to electrical equipment and insulating materials. The document defines apparatus requirements and outlines a common test procedure intended to simulate ignition hazards posed by overheated components, like glowing wires or overloaded resistors. This approach helps manufacturers quantify and mitigate the risk of fire under realistic, small-scale conditions.
Key Topics
- Apparatus Requirements: The standard prescribes material composition, geometry, and performance criteria for glow-wire apparatus, including integration of temperature measurement systems (thermocouple or pyrometer), and ensures reliable ignition simulation.
- Standardized Test Procedure: It provides a unified method for small-scale fire hazard tests, involving the application of a heated wire to materials or end products under controlled conditions.
- Thermal Stress Simulation: Tests simulate short-term thermal stress as would occur from faults like component overheating, mirroring real-world fire triggers.
- Assessment Criteria: Procedures for observing ignition, flame persistence, and fire propagation are detailed, supporting consistent fire hazard evaluation.
- Recent Updates: The 2026 edition introduces technical changes such as expanded use of pyrometers for temperature measurement (Annex D) and aligns terminology with ISO 13943:2017 for harmonized fire safety language.

Related Standards
For comprehensive fire hazard testing based on glowing/hot-wire methods, SIST EN IEC 60695-2-10:2026 should be used in conjunction with the following:
- IEC 60695-2-11: Glow-wire flammability test method for end products (GWEPT), assessing finished product assemblies.
- IEC 60695-2-12: Glow-wire flammability index (GWFI) test method, focused on material-level ignition and combustion properties.
- IEC 60695-2-13: Glow-wire ignition temperature (GWIT) test method for materials, determining the minimum temperature for sustained ignition.
- ISO 13943:2017: Fire safety vocabulary, providing harmonized terminology across fire safety standards.
- IEC 60584-1: Specifies requirements for thermocouples used in temperature measurement.
